Abstract
Early evaluation of the producibility of a systems packaging concept can result in considerable cost savings to manufacturers. It is essential that a team effort be conducted among design and manufacturing engineers to assure that the end product can be produced using techniques, processes, and equipment which are available to manufacturing.
